Established in 1980\, Long Island Development Corporation (LIDC) is Long Island’s leading economic development finance agency\, that is a designated 501 (c) (3) nonprofit organization\, that has an outstanding record of fiscal compliance and the capacity to fulfill low-cost access to capital for the Long Island based business community at large. \nTogether servicing the Long Island region with micro loans\, technical assistance focusing on procurement and financial literacy and critical business education through one-to-one business counseling\, seminars\, and webinars. Additionally\, functioning as an economic development small business lender that provides a variety of mini-micro-loans\, micro-loans and low-cost working capital loans ranging from $50\,000 – $500\,000 through our extensive revolving loan program menu supported by: The US Treasury\, CDFI Fund\, US Department of Commerce\, Economic Development Administration (EDA)\, New York State\, Empire State Development\, New York State\, Job Development Authority\, and private sector sponsorships. \nGina Hill Slater Parker will be sharing invaluable information on how you can get access to capital for your small business.\n[/vc_column_text][/vc_column][/vc_row][vc_row css=”.vc_custom_1688068559619{background-color: #ffffff !important;}”][vc_column width=”1/3″][vc_single_image image=”7586″ img_size=”full” alignment=”right”][vc_single_image image=”7587″ alignment=”right”][/vc_column][vc_column width=”2/3″][vc_column_text]Presenter: Gina Hill Slater Parker\, President & CEO\, Long Island Development Corporation (LIDC)\, the Long Island region’s leading business development finance agency\, established in 1980 and now celebrating over four decades of service and economic contribution to Long Island’s business community.
